Leadership Change Announcement
Last Thursday, CESL Executive Director Kate Fogarty sent out an important announcement to staff and families regarding a change in our leadership structure at St. Peter’s. From the beginning of Term 3, St. Peter’s will transition from a Co-Principal leadership model to a single Principal model.
Jeremy Darmody will continue as Principal. Jeremy has shown unwavering commitment to our Catholic values, student growth, and the wellbeing of our community.
Sharee Whiteacre will remain as Acting Deputy Principal throughout 2025, and the permanent Deputy Principal: Learning & Student Growth role will be advertised in Term 3, to begin in 2026.

Professional Development with Rob Vingerhoets – Monday, 30th June
On Monday, 30th June, our staff will participate in a Professional Development (PD) session with Rob Vingerhoets, a renowned maths consultant and educator. Thanks to a Victorian grant, we are upskilling our staff in Maths differentiation.
Rob, with over 40 years of experience, has worked globally, including in New York City and Beijing, and will share his expertise in improving Maths instruction in primary schools. Teachers will spend half the day with Rob and the other half in their normal classrooms, supported by St. Peter’s casual relief teachers.
This opportunity will help strengthen our teaching practices and improve student learning in Maths.
